KING OF RECORDS was much improved from his hurdling debut effort when third at Ludlow in February and backed that up when second at Chepstow next time, so he is taken to open his account in this sphere with more still to offer on his reappearance. Ufouria showed promise over hurdles in Ireland and could be the main danger, ahead of Minella Jury.
